SLICEBITMAPOPTIONS

类型定义结构体_SLICEBITMAPOPTIONS{L_UINTuStructSize;L_UINTuMaxDeskewAngle;L_INTcrFill;L_INTuFlags;} SLICEBITMAPOPTIONS, *pSLICEBITMAPOPTIONS;

SLICEBITMAPOPTIONS结构为L_SliceBitmap函数,用于从射线扫描胶片中提取单个切片。

成员

uStructSize

结构的大小。应设置为sizeof(SLICEBITMAPOPTIONS).

uMaxDeskewAngle

倾斜的最大角度,以百分之一度为单位。取值范围为0 ~ 1000。(角度单位为uMaxDeskewAngle除以100)。该参数仅在设置SLC_DESKEW标志时使用。

crFill

用于填充旋转后背景的颜色。该参数仅在设置SLC_DESKEW标志时使用。

uFlags

标志,指示是否对切片位图进行去角处理,旋转时使用哪种插值类型,以及是否从原始图像中切割切片。您可以使用按位或(|)从每个组指定一个标志。

以下标志指定是否对图像进行去角处理:

价值 意义
SLC_WITHOUTDESKEW [0x0001]不要倾斜。
SLC_DESKEW [0x0000]去削位图

以下标志表示旋转时使用哪种类型的插值:

价值 意义
SLC_DSKW_LINEAR [0x00000000]旋转时不要做任何插补方法。
SLC_DSKW_RESAMPLE [0x00000010]旋转时进行双线性插值。
SLC_DSKW_BICUBIC [0x00000020]旋转时进行双三次插值。

以下标志指定是否从原始图像中切割切片:

价值 意义
SLC_WITHOUTCUT [0x00000000]不要从原始图像上切割切片。将NULL值发送给回调pBitmap参数。
SLC_CUTSLICES [0x00000100]从原始图像中剪切切片。将创建的位图的指针发送给回调pBitmap参数。
栅格成像C API帮助
188金宝搏的网址客服|支持|联系我们|知识产权公告
©1991 - 2021领德科技有限公司版权所有。